Benefits of Implementing ISO 9001:2015

When it comes to implementing ISO 9001:2015, there are numerous benefits that can be realized by organizations across various industries. One of the key advantages is improved customer satisfaction. By following the guidelines outlined in ISO 9001:2015, companies can enhance their processes and deliver products and services that meet customer expectations consistently.

ISO 9001:2015 also helps organizations establish a culture of continuous improvement. With its focus on risk-based thinking and evidence-based decision making, this standard encourages companies to identify areas for improvement and take proactive measures to address them. This leads to increased efficiency, reduced errors, and ultimately higher productivity.

Another benefit of implementing ISO 9001:2015 is enhanced credibility and reputation in the marketplace. Companies that have achieved certification demonstrate their commitment to quality management principles, which can instill confidence in customers, suppliers, and other stakeholders.

Additionally, ISO 9001:2015 provides a framework for effective communication within an organization. By defining roles, responsibilities, and processes clearly documented within the standard’s requirements, employees have a better understanding of their individual contributions towards achieving organizational objectives.

Furthermore, implementing ISO 9001:2015 enables organizations to align with international best practices related to quality management systems. This not only enhances competitiveness but also opens up new business opportunities both domestically and globally.

Key Changes and Updates in the Latest Version

Key Changes and Updates in the Latest Version

The release of ISO 9001:2015 brought about several key changes and updates to the previous version. These revisions were made to enhance the effectiveness and applicability of the standard in today’s business environment.

One significant change is a shift towards a more risk-based approach. The new version emphasizes identifying and addressing potential risks that may affect the quality management system. This proactive approach allows organizations to take preventive measures, ensuring that any potential issues are mitigated before they impact product or service quality.

Another notable update is an increased focus on leadership engagement. Top management plays a crucial role in driving organizational success, and this latest version recognizes their responsibility for establishing a culture of quality within the company.

Additionally, ISO 9001:2015 introduces greater flexibility in documentation requirements. The emphasis has shifted from extensive documentation to documenting what is necessary for effective operation and control of processes. This change simplifies document control procedures while still maintaining accountability.

Furthermore, there is now an enhanced emphasis on measuring customer satisfaction as part of continuous improvement efforts. Organizations must actively seek feedback from customers to understand their needs better, address any concerns promptly, and strive for ongoing customer satisfaction.

These changes reflect an evolution towards a more holistic approach to quality management systems, aligning them with modern business practices. By embracing these updates, organizations can stay ahead of industry trends while continually improving their operations and delivering exceptional products or services.

How Procurement Expertise Aligns with ISO 9001:2015

How Procurement Expertise Aligns with ISO 9001:2015

ISO 9001:2015 is an internationally recognized standard for quality management systems. It provides a framework that organizations can follow to ensure they meet customer requirements and continually improve their processes. While ISO 9001:2015 does not explicitly mention procurement, having procurement expertise within an organization can greatly contribute to its successful implementation.

Procurement plays a crucial role in the overall quality of products or services being delivered by an organization. By aligning procurement practices with ISO 9001:2015, organizations can enhance their ability to consistently source high-quality materials and services from reputable suppliers.

One way procurement expertise aligns with ISO 9001:2015 is through supplier qualification and evaluation processes. Implementing effective procedures for selecting suppliers based on defined criteria ensures that only reliable partners are chosen. This reduces the risk of receiving substandard goods or services that could impact the organization’s ability to meet customer expectations.

Another area where procurement expertise comes into play is in managing supplier relationships. Building strong partnerships with suppliers helps foster collaboration, communication, and mutual understanding of quality requirements. A proactive approach to supplier relationship management improves the flow of information between parties, facilitating timely issue resolution and preventing potential quality issues downstream.

Additionally, having knowledgeable procurement professionals who understand industry standards and regulations enables organizations to stay compliant with legal requirements related to product safety, environmental sustainability, ethical sourcing practices, etc., as outlined in ISO 9001:2015.

Effective supply chain management is also essential for achieving compliance with ISO 9001:2015. Procurement experts can help optimize inventory levels, reduce lead times, minimize disruptions in the supply chain network, and implement robust contingency plans – all contributing factors towards meeting customer demands efficiently while adhering to stringent quality standards.

Steps for Successful Implementation of ISO 9001:2015

Implementing ISO 9001:2015 can be a complex process, but with the right steps, it can be successfully integrated into your organization. Here are some key steps to ensure a smooth implementation:

1. Leadership commitment: Top management must demonstrate their commitment to the ISO 9001:2015 standard and actively participate in the implementation process.

2. Gap analysis: Conduct a thorough assessment of your current processes and identify any gaps between them and the requirements of ISO 9001:2015.

3. Develop an implementation plan: Create a detailed plan that outlines tasks, responsibilities, timelines, and resources required for each step of the implementation process.

4. Employee training and awareness: Provide comprehensive training to all employees on ISO 9001:2015 requirements and how they relate to their roles within the organization.

5. Document control system: Establish an effective document control system to manage all relevant documentation related to quality management processes as per ISO standards.

6. Process review and improvement: Continuously monitor your processes, identify areas for improvement, implement corrective actions when necessary, and measure results against set objectives.

7. Internal audits: Regularly conduct internal audits to assess compliance with ISO 9001 requirements and identify opportunities for improvement.

8. Management review meetings: Hold periodic management reviews where top-level executives evaluate the effectiveness of implemented quality management systems based on data-driven metrics.

By following these steps diligently, organizations can effectively implement ISO 9001:2015 standards while continuously improving their quality management systems.
